    Content from two different Microsoft accounts or Learn profiles cannot be directly merged by support into a single Microsoft account, and one profile cannot simply be deleted with its content moved to another.

    For Microsoft Learn profiles specifically, profile merges are only supported in this way:

    1. Only one of the profiles may contain a personal Microsoft login account.
    2. Merging brings together all learning progress, credentials, and transcripts from both profiles into a single Learn profile.
    3. The merge is triggered by adding a login account that already belongs to another Learn profile:
      • Sign in to the profile that should be kept.
      • Go to login account management and choose Add login account.
      • Add the login account that is associated with the other Learn profile.
      • If that login is tied to another profile, a profile merge is triggered and all contents from the second profile are brought into the signed‑in profile; duplicates are removed.
    4. After a merge, all learning progress is combined, editable information (like display name) can still be changed, and sign‑in with all login accounts remains possible.
    5. A merge cannot be undone, and if the limit of five work or school login accounts is exceeded, the merge is canceled and must be retried after reducing linked accounts.

    If the duplicate profiles are Microsoft accounts themselves (for example, separate sign‑in identities), those accounts cannot be merged. In that case, content and purchases under one Microsoft account cannot be moved to another; only aliases can be added, and the underlying accounts remain separate.
